The Computing Progression Pathways suggests that at the orange level, on the theme of programming & development, a student should demonstrate that he/she:
- Creates programs that implement algorithms to achieve given goals. (Algorithmic Thinking)
- Declares and assigns variables. (Abstraction)
- Uses post-tested loop e.g. ‘until’, and a sequence of selection statements in programs, including an if, then and else statement. (Algorithmic Thinking)
The following link to cs4fn articles that illustrate Programming & Development – Orange Level.
- Computer programs look just like a series of rules to control the way cash is moved around.